WebAlzheimer’s disease is the most common form of dementia. Alzheimer’s disease is a physical brain condition resulting in impaired memory, thinking and behaviour. It disrupts the brain’s neurons, affecting how they work and communicate with each other. A decrease of important chemicals stops messages travelling normally through the brain. Web27. okt 2024 · The following are common types of dementia that lead to 10 signs of a dementia patient. Alzheimer’s disease. Alzheimer’s disease is responsible for 60 to 80% of dementia cases. Unique brain alterations cause it. The hallmark symptom is the inability to recall recent events, such as a conversation that occurred minutes or hours ago.
